Description

Job Title: Biospecimen CoordinatorJob Description

The Biospecimen Coordinator plays a key role in supporting laboratory operations by receiving, verifying, processing, and tracking a wide range of human biological specimens. This position focuses on accurate data entry, meticulous documentation, and strict adherence to project protocols to ensure high-quality, timely results for clinical and research activities. The role requires strong attention to detail, comfort working with biological materials, and the ability to collaborate effectively within a laboratory team.

Responsibilities

  • Receive and sort all incoming specimens, ensuring accurate and timely intake into the laboratory.
  • Open packages and verify that information on requisition forms matches the information on collection containers.
  • Capture and enter specimen information accurately into laboratory information management systems (LIMS and Bioinventory) and other computer databases.
  • Enter and track data across multiple laboratory information management systems while maintaining data integrity and completeness.
  • Maintain and update documentation within electronic master files, including uploading and completing documents and using document exchange portals with thorough completeness checks.
  • Keep current with multiple project protocols and requirements and apply them consistently to specimen handling and processing.
  • Examine specimens for adequacy and suitability for processing according to established criteria.
  • Label specimen samples correctly and measure volumes to ensure accurate downstream processing.
  • Meet key production metrics and quality measures so that samples are processed and handed off for timely and accurate results based on project needs.
  • Take clear, accurate photographs of data on the outside of specimen containers for quality control purposes.
  • Pack and ship specimens to designated facilities following proper shipping, handling, and documentation procedures.
  • Properly store specimen samples under appropriate conditions when required to maintain sample integrity.
  • Assist clients and project managers with inquiries related to specimen requirements, processing, and test turnaround times.
  • Identify and document situations that may adversely impact sample integrity and promptly notify management and project managers.
  • Handle and dispose of medical and chemical waste in accordance with safety guidelines and regulatory requirements.
  • Sort, organize, and prepare all paperwork for scanning and electronic record keeping.
  • Respond to the loading dock door for incoming shipments and couriers and ensure proper receipt and routing of materials.
  • Perform administrative duties including filing paperwork, answering phones, and supporting general laboratory office functions.
  • Sanitize workstations and maintain a clean, orderly, and safe work area.
  • Work collaboratively with all members of the team and demonstrate respect and professionalism toward colleagues.
  • Comply with all applicable laws, regulations, standard operating procedures, and company policies.
  • Work with incoming samples such as saliva, DNA, blood, stool, urine, and other human biological materials.
